HARTFORD, CT (WFSB) - Health officials confirmed a third case of coronavirus in Connecticut on Wednesday.

The announcement was made during a news conference Wednesday afternoon.

Officials said the patient is an elderly man who lives in New Canaan.

The case is not connected to any known cases in the state, and Dept. of Public Health officials are assisting medical professionals to conduct the contract trace investigation.

As of Wednesday afternoon, the state laboratory has tested 74 individuals, with three of them being positive.

Only 3 test positive out of 74? Hope they are using these kits wisely.
The "kit" is a collection of solutions, and is used to to run multiple reactions. As I understand it, a kit can do 100 reactions, and two per patient is desired. Moreover, the "kits" are scarce because the FDA / CDC insisted on developing its own. I could assemble a kit and run the reactions here if I wanted to (ayup, I gotta rtPCR machine, don't you?) but then I would be running afoul of medical ethics and regulations. So if push comes to shove, the States can tell the CDC: " we're buying the buffers and primers, and building the damn things ourselves." I'm pretty sure our governor already has this plan in place.

The state’s capacity to detect COVID-19 doubled over the weekend with the receipt of a second test kit from the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ention. Each kit allows the testing of 600 samples, with a recommendation of two test samples from anyone suspected to have the virus. Private labs are also now testing, with LabCorp taking samples and Quest Diagnostics following soon.
